Building a TCG API: A Developer's Guide

Wiki Article

Developing a Trading Card Game (TCG) API necessitates careful design. Developers will typically commence with defining the core data , such including card details , account information, and match data. Choosing a suitable platform, like Node.js with Express, Python with Django/Flask, or Ruby on Rails, is essential for efficiency . Authentication must be the key priority , employing robust practices including API keys and OAuth copyright . Finally , thorough verification is guides are necessary for long-term adoption and success within the API.

TCG API Integration: Best Practices and Considerations

Successfully implementing an TCG API linkage requires careful assessment and respecting several optimal guidelines. Ensure safe data transfer through HTTPS and reliable validation mechanisms – explore API keys, OAuth, or similar approaches . Moreover , consistently verify received content to prevent potential security breaches. Detail your API interactions and set concise error response strategies to ensure an positive user interaction . To conclude, monitor API efficiency and address any concerns immediately.

Unlocking TCG Data: Exploring TCG API Functionality

Accessing critical trading card game statistics has never been more accessible, thanks to the growing availability of TCG APIs. These powerful interfaces enable developers and enthusiasts to retrieve precise game records, including card characteristics, market value, and historical sales trends. By understanding the API's features, you can develop custom tools for price tracking or simply discover a greater understanding of the card game landscape. Careful utilization of these APIs requires heed to rate limits and compliance with the developer's terms.

Securing Your TCG API: Authentication and Authorization

Protecting your Trading Card Game (TCG) API is absolutely tcg api essential for maintaining confidence and preventing abuse . A reliable authentication and authorization process forms the foundation for dependable data handling. Authentication verifies the credentials of a application, while authorization dictates what resources they are permitted to retrieve. To attain this, consider implementing prevalent methods like API credentials , OAuth 2.0, or JWTs (JSON Web Tokens ). A multiple approach, blending these methods , is often suggested for optimal safety. Furthermore, regularly inspecting your access and changing your rules is crucial to addressing potential threats .

Choosing the Right TCG API for Your Project

Selecting the ideal TCG API for your endeavor can be a challenging task. Several alternatives exist, each with its own strengths and disadvantages. Consider carefully your particular requirements. Do you need extensive data range ? Are up-to-the-minute updates critical ? What is your investment and skill level ?

Ultimately, the optimal TCG API is the one that perfectly aligns with your objectives and easily works with your current architecture .

Future Trends in TCG API Development

The landscape of Trading Card Game (TCG) API development is poised for significant shifts in the near years. We foresee a increased focus on real-time data delivery , moving beyond simple static data sets . Integration with decentralized technologies will presumably become increasingly common, enabling secure control of digital assets and enabling true play-to-earn mechanics . Furthermore, the rise of generative APIs, capable of dynamically creating cards and tailoring the user journey , presents a intriguing prospect . Accessibility will also be emphasized , with increased support for diverse platforms and developer tools.

Report this wiki page